#6c4434 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c4434 is composed of 42.4% red, 26.7%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37% magenta, 51.9%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 17.1 degrees, a saturation of 35% and a lightness of 31.4%. #6c4434 color hex could be obtained by blending #d88868 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#6c4434
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f5f4 is the lightest one.
